The coolant system in your car is a pressurized system
As you operate your car, the coolant in your radiator warms and expands, thus flowing into the reservoir tank When your car cools, the excess coolant will cool as well and return back to the radiator, typically leaving the reservoir tank 1/3 full A crack in the coolant reservoir could cause a slow leak of coolant and could also cause. A coolant leaking from the bottom of the car can be a huge issue if left untreated Your engine might overheat, causing severe damages to other parts of your vehicle. In short, coolant may be pouring out of the bottom of your car because of the damaged pipe, broken water pump, cracked engine block or head, leaking radiator, etc
Actually, there are dozens of potential units that can leak coolant intensively, and several reasons that can cause these leaks.
